Key Differentiator
The most significant differentiator between Micron Technology (MU) and Advanced Micro Devices (AMD) is valuation and profitability. MU trades at a P/E ratio that is less than one-fifth of AMD's, while simultaneously posting significantly higher net profit margins and returns on equity and assets. This combination of significant value and superior operational efficiency makes MU the more compelling investment, despite AMD's strong revenue growth and momentum.
Joint Outlook
The outlook for both Micron Technology (MU) and Advanced Micro Devices (AMD) is positive, driven by strong demand in the semiconductor industry, particularly for AI and data center applications. For MU, continued execution on its earnings beats and sustained demand for memory products could drive its price towards analyst targets, though cyclicality remains a watchpoint. AMD is expected to continue its growth trajectory, leveraging its strong product pipeline, but its premium valuation requires sustained high performance to justify. A scenario where AI demand accelerates beyond current expectations would likely benefit both, but MU's valuation offers a more immediate upside potential.
